CompassCon: Dream Quest MMXXVI (2026)

The Thirtieth Anniversary Gathering of Compass, Most Epic of All Retreats

Hear ye, hear ye!
By decree of Compass, all noble adventurers, loyal companions, and seekers of merriment are summoned forth to the Dream Quest of the Ages!
In the merry month of May, in the year of our Lord 2026, thou shalt embark upon Compass’s grandest journey yet—a week of quests, feasts, and fellowship most wondrous.

Date: May 19–22, 2026
Location: The fine halls of the DoubleTree by Hilton, Sonoma County, in the fair village of Rohnert Park, California
Tribute (Cost): $1000 for our common adventurers

(for valiant staff in service to our most honored clients: $300)

What Thy Tribute Bestows:
  • Safe passage and transportation in a gas-powered carriage
  • Lodging within the noble inn (3 nights’ rest)
  • Epic revels, entertainment, and quests
  • A raiment of CompassCon (T-shirt and finery of swag)
  • Feasting from Tuesday’s Supper through Friday’s Morn

Secure Thy Place:

A $100 nonrefundable deposit is due within a moon’s turn (1 month) of registration to secure your spot. Delay not, lest thy seat be claimed by another traveler!

Choose Thy Payment Plan:
  • $125/month. 75% is due before May 1, 2026
  • $100 deposit, then 50% due by Jan 26th and 100% due by April 13th
  • 100% due by Jan 26th
Refund Proclamation:

Deposit is forfeit if thou withdrawest (non-refundable)
No refund granted within 60 days of embarkation
